For improving the reliability of embedded software , we propose to use MARTE to build the software model and transform software model into formal model .At the design stages of the software ,we can analyze the reliability of software . We analyze the reliability of embedded software of intelligent irrigation system and show that the sub -software in data col-lection unit has the biggest failure rate , so we need to improve the situation in practical application .Through formal analy-zing the failure of each software subsystem in intelligent irrigation system ,we can solve unfavorable influence factors of re-liability,and enhance the reliability of the whole system .
